Education Sector; Hot Air: How States Inflate Their Educational Progress Under NCLB
Education Policy Studies Laboratory, Education Policy Research Unit
May 2006
Under NCLB states define what test scores constitute "proficiency" as well as teacher requirements, high school graduation rates, school safety etc. As a result states report false or skewed information since NCLB requirements can vary so widely. This report looks at the advantages states have been taking and the actuality of their numbers.
